One of Compound's lead investors, Bain Capital, has transferred 349,000 COMP tokens to an institutional business platform or may sell them all.

BlockBeats News, August 14th, according to on-chain data analyst Yu Jin's monitoring, Bain Capital Ventures, one of the lead investors in Compound Labs, transferred 349,000 COMP tokens (approximately 18.85 million USD) to a certain institutional business platform 9 hours ago. Currently, 87,250 COMP tokens (approximately 4.73 million USD) have been transferred to Binance, OKX, Bybit, and Gate.

Bain Capital Ventures is one of Compound's lead investors, and these COMP tokens are from their deployment address at Compound received 5 years ago.
